The Australian is one of the most influential national newspapers in Australia. Since its founding in 1964, it has been widely followed for its in-depth reports, current affairs analysis and diverse content. History and background of The Australian
The Australian was founded by Rupert Murdoch's News Corp Australia and has a history of nearly 60 years. It is Australia's first national daily newspaper, aiming to provide readers with comprehensive and in-depth news reports. Unlike local newspapers, The Australian covers the whole of Australia and even has a certain influence on the world.
The newspaper is known for its high-quality content and independent journalistic stance, especially in its political and economic coverage, which often sparks national discussions. For example, its in-depth analysis and commentary during the Australian election often become the focus of public and political attention.
The main content and features of The Australian
The Australian has a wide variety of content, divided into the following sections:
- Politics and Current Affairs: This is one of the core contents of the newspaper, covering major political events, policy interpretations and expert comments at home and abroad in Australia.
- Economy and Business: Provides readers with the latest economic trends, market analysis and business news, especially suitable for readers who are interested in the Australian business environment.
- Culture and Art: Includes reports on films, music, literature and other fields to help readers understand Australia's cultural life.
- Education and Technology: Focus on the latest developments in Australia's education policies, technological innovation and related fields.
- physical education: Coverage of Australian and international sporting events, especially popular Australian sports such as rugby and cricket.
In addition, The Australian also has a dedicated weekend edition with richer content, including long features, special reports and in-depth interviews.

Comparison of The Australian with other Australian media
Compared with other Australian media, The Australian is characterized by its national coverage and in-depth reporting style. For example, compared with local newspapers such as The Sydney Morning Herald and The Age, The Australian has a wider range of content and is suitable for readers who are concerned about national issues.
In addition, compared with international media such as The Guardian Australia, The Australian focuses more on Australian local news and can provide readers with more targeted information.
